java的课程设计,需要一个界面但是不会写,下拉菜单里面你可以用123代替,到时候我再改。
1个回答
展开全部
import java.awt.*;
import javax.swing.*;
public class MenuDemo extends JFrame{
JMenu jm1,jm2,jm3;
JMenuBar jmb;
JMenuItem jmt1,jmt2,jmt3;
public MenuDemo()
{
//菜单条
jmb=new JMenuBar();
jm1=new JMenu("文件");
jm2=new JMenu("编辑");
jmb.add(jm1);
jmb.add(jm2);
jmt2=new JMenuItem("关闭");
jmt3=new JMenuItem("退出");
jm3=new JMenu("新建");
jm3.add(jmt3);
jm1.add(jmt2);
jm1.add(jm3);
this.add(jmb,"North");
this.setVisible(true);
this.setSize(400, 300);
this.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
}
public static void main(String args[])
{
new MenuDemo();
}
}
运行下看看是不是你想要的
import javax.swing.*;
public class MenuDemo extends JFrame{
JMenu jm1,jm2,jm3;
JMenuBar jmb;
JMenuItem jmt1,jmt2,jmt3;
public MenuDemo()
{
//菜单条
jmb=new JMenuBar();
jm1=new JMenu("文件");
jm2=new JMenu("编辑");
jmb.add(jm1);
jmb.add(jm2);
jmt2=new JMenuItem("关闭");
jmt3=new JMenuItem("退出");
jm3=new JMenu("新建");
jm3.add(jmt3);
jm1.add(jmt2);
jm1.add(jm3);
this.add(jmb,"North");
this.setVisible(true);
this.setSize(400, 300);
this.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
}
public static void main(String args[])
{
new MenuDemo();
}
}
运行下看看是不是你想要的
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询